Trey Anastasio takes his new band for a spin

Former Phish frontman/guitarist Trey Anastasio and his new band, 70 Volt Parade, are set to embark on a tour that will take them to eight cities this summer.

The outing--which Anastasio scheduled after the inaugural Zooma Tour was canceled--opens Aug. 4 in Boston, and wraps up Aug. 13 in the Denver area.

Anastasio and his band will play two sets at each show. Hasidic reggae artist Matisyahu will appear on three Anastasio dates, Gov't Mule supports on one and Sound Tribe Sector 9 supports on one.

Book-ending Anastasio's tour is a July 24 appearance at Minnesota's 10,000 Lakes Festival and an Oct. 6 opening gig for The Rolling Stones in Virginia. Details, including ticket on-sale dates, are below.

Anastasio's new band features Peter Chwazik (bass), Les Hall (keys, guitar, synth), Skeeto Valdez (drums) and Ray Paczkowski (keys).

According to Anastasio's website, he and his new band spent the winter recording at Phish's Vermont studio, The Barn, as well as studios in Nashville and Atlanta. The group continues to work on the set.

The quintet made its public debut April 1 at The Higher Ground club in South Burlington, VT, playing a sold-out benefit show for the Vermont Land Trust. The set included some new material, as well as renditions of songs from Anastasio's previous bands, including Phish.
